Почему для доступа к элементам лучше использовать renderer методы в Angular?

Каковы преимущества использования методов renderer для доступа к элементам DOM в Angular по сравнению с прямым доступом к элементам через нативные методы JavaScript?

Уровень сложностиJunior, Trainee
Темы

Ответ

Использование renderer методов позволяет обеспечить кросс-браузерную совместимость и защиту от XSS атак. Renderer абстрагирует доступ к DOM и позволяет изменять элементы без прямого взаимодействия с нативным API браузера, что делает код более безопасным и переносимым. Проверенный ответ
Вопрос опубликован 27.08.2024, 10:56:56.

Вопросы на похожую тему

В чем разница между @ViewChild() и @ContentChild() в Angular?

Каковы основные различия между декораторами @ViewChild() и @ContentChild() в Angular и в каких случаях следует использовать каждый из них?
Angular

Junior, Trainee

Зачем нужен NgModule в Angular?

Какова роль NgModule в архитектуре приложения на Angular, и как он помогает организовать код и управлять зависимостями между компонентами и сервисами?
Angular

Junior, Trainee

В чем разница между constructor и ngOnInit в Angular?

Каковы основные отличия между конструктором компонента и методом ngOnInit в Angular, особенно с точки зрения их назначения и времени выполнения?
Angular

Junior, Trainee